About the research
Research objective: This project will encourage teens to develop their science, technology, engineering, and math (STEM) skills in relation to transportation. It will do this by helping grow Go!, a free online magazine for teens published by Iowa State University since 2007. Published six times per school year, Go! Will explicitly incorporate STEM content in three to four articles and one hands-on, STEM-related activity per issue.
